September 2025 (eu-cdse/documentation) — Improved data accessibility and navigation in the Copernicus Browser documentation repo. Key outcomes include: fixing the Tree Cover Density default viewing location by switching from Rome to Mexico City to ensure data availability (commit 463879b4486e23ed1934f3a0258cf28b8ff170f5); updating dataset documentation for land cover and tree cover density, and adjusting Quarto configuration to properly link datasets (commit 42f53eb32de8e9ae24a4b6eaf721b64f10f42955). These changes reduce user confusion, enable faster data discovery, and lower support friction.
